Solve 10 + (8 – 4)2 × 6 ÷ 12 – 2

  1. A.

    23.5

  2. B.

    16

  3. C.

    26.7

  4. D.

    none of the above

Show answer & explanation

Correct answer: B

Concept: BODMAS fixes the order in which the operations in an expression are evaluated — Brackets first, then Orders (powers/roots), then Division and Multiplication (left to right, equal rank), and finally Addition and Subtraction (left to right, equal rank). Evaluating the operations in any other order changes the result.

Step-by-step:

  1. Brackets: (8 – 4) = 4.

  2. Orders (exponent): 42 = 16.

  3. Division and multiplication, left to right: 16 × 6 = 96, then 96 ÷ 12 = 8.

  4. Addition and subtraction, left to right: 10 + 8 = 18, then 18 – 2 = 16.

Cross-check: Multiplication and division carry equal rank, so working 6 ÷ 12 = 0.5 before multiplying (16 × 0.5 = 8) gives the same intermediate value — confirming the multiplication/division step is order-independent here and the evaluation is consistent.

Result: 10 + 8 – 2 = 16.
